Throughout the summer, the New York Knicks traded multiple first-round picks and took the lead players to acquire Mikal Bridges and Karl-Anthony Towns. This move greatly weakened their salary cap and put them in a position where they had to win in their current roster. While the team is above average, they are led by star back Jalen Brunson, who has an impressive season, averaging 26 points, 7 assists and 3 rebounds per game while shooting nearly 50% of the field, three The pass-through rate range is nearly 40%.
